/// API for detecting and launching external applications that can handle URLs.
///
/// This API wraps Mozilla Android Components' AppLinksUseCases to allow Flutter
/// code to check if native apps can handle URLs and launch them directly.
/// WebLibre-owned resolution/launch surface (replaces the Mozilla AC use-case
/// wrappers). Policy lives in Dart; this surface owns PackageManager resolution
/// and Intent launch.
@HostApi()
abstract class GeckoAppLinksApi {
/// Checks if an external application is available to handle the given URL.
///
/// This method uses mozilla-components AppLinksUseCases to determine if
/// a native app can handle the URL (e.g., YouTube app for youtube.com links).
///
/// Returns true if an external app is available, false otherwise.
/// Push the complete policy snapshot to native (last-write-wins). Native
/// persists it durably to the active profile's prefs record before acking.
@async
bool hasExternalApp(String url);
void setAppLinkPolicy(AppLinkPolicySnapshot snapshot);
/// Opens the URL in an external application if available.
///
/// This method will:
/// 1. Check if an external app can handle the URL
/// 2. If available, launch the app directly with Intent.FLAG_ACTIVITY_NEW_TASK
/// 3. Return true if successfully launched, false otherwise
///
/// Returns true if URL was opened in external app, false if no app available.
/// Non-consuming query of pending prompts for [owner] (§2.6). Surfaces call
/// this on attach/resume/rotation and when the availability event fires, and
/// render idempotently by requestId.
@async
bool openAppLink(String url);
List<AppLinkPromptRequest> getPendingAppLinkPrompts(AppLinkPromptOwner owner);
/// Atomically resolve a pending prompt: validate it still exists and its tab
/// is alive, consume it (double-resolve is a no-op), then perform side effects
/// after releasing the store lock (§2.6).
@async
AppLinkResolutionResult resolvePendingAppLink(int requestId, AppLinkDecision decision);
/// Resolve [url] to an external-app target.
///
/// Returns null when no external app is available, on any resolution error, or
/// for always-denied schemes — callers cannot distinguish "nothing installed"
/// from "resolution failed", matching the previous `hasExternalApp` contract.
///
/// [includeHttpAppLinks] when true, an app resolving an engine-supported
/// (http(s)) URL is surfaced (e.g. the YouTube app for a youtube.com link).
@async
AppLinkTarget? resolveAppLink(String url, bool includeHttpAppLinks);
/// Re-resolve [url] and launch it in an external app.
///
/// Re-resolves internally immediately before launch and returns false on
/// no-app or ActivityNotFoundException/SecurityException; never throws across
/// the channel for expected conditions.
@async
bool launchAppLink(String url);
}
/// Optimisation-only availability signal for pending app-link prompts (§2.8).
///
/// A Pigeon `@FlutterApi()` callback has no buffering or replay: an event
/// emitted while Flutter is detached is lost. The `PendingAppLinkStore` is the
/// source of truth; surfaces query on attach/resume and dedupe by requestId.
@FlutterApi()
abstract class GeckoAppLinkEvents {
void onAppLinkPromptAvailable(int sequence, AppLinkPromptOwner owner);
}
